中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

如何在React中實現路由懶加載

發布時間:2024-06-29 12:01:46 來源:億速云 閱讀:97 作者:小樊 欄目:web開發

在React中實現路由懶加載可以通過使用React.lazy和React.Suspense來實現。這是一種在應用程序中延遲加載組件的技術,以提高應用程序的性能和速度。

首先,您需要使用React.lazy來動態導入需要延遲加載的組件。例如:

const AsyncComponent = React.lazy(() => import('./AsyncComponent'));

然后,您可以在Route組件中使用Suspense組件來包裹需要延遲加載的組件。例如:

<Suspense fallback={<div>Loading...</div>}>
  <Route path="/async" component={AsyncComponent} />
</Suspense>

在上面的代碼中,如果用戶訪問"/async"路徑,React將會動態加載AsyncComponent組件。直到組件加載完成之前,Suspense組件會顯示指定的fallback組件,以防止用戶看到空白頁面。

這樣就實現了路由懶加載,使得應用程序在加載大型組件時能夠更快地響應用戶操作。

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

镇康县| 漳平市| 平阳县| 隆林| 建宁县| 日土县| 藁城市| 濉溪县| 永州市| 临颍县| 蕲春县| 东乌珠穆沁旗| 永定县| 宁安市| 张家口市| 浑源县| 潼关县| 鄢陵县| 运城市| 建水县| 廊坊市| 龙山县| 左贡县| 博野县| 乌兰察布市| 洛扎县| 乐平市| 安陆市| 大理市| 马关县| 大化| 河西区| 丹阳市| 长宁区| 依安县| 兰溪市| 玉环县| 深州市| 晋城| 九龙县| 江陵县|